Costa Rican hotels report 62 percent occupancy boosted mainly by domestic tourism

Friday, February 17, 2012

Costa Rica's hotels reported 62 percent occupancy in December, a 6 percent growth compared with the same month a year earlier.

Beach hotels continued to be popular with tourists, with 67 percent occupancy, followed by hotels in the countryside, with 60 percent occupancy.

Most of the hotel rooms were booked by domestic tourists, however there was also a 4 percent increase in international tourists.
